Girls Academic Leadership Academy: Dr. Michelle King School for STEM is a public grade 6–12 all girls' school in Mid-City, Los Angeles. It is a part of the Los Angeles Unified School District. Mathematics and science are specialty fields of the school. It is named after Michelle King, a Los Angeles educator.
Serving 720 students in grades 6-12, Girls Academic Leadership Academy Dr. Michelle King School Stem ranks in the top 10% of all schools in California for overall test scores (math proficiency is top 20%, and reading proficiency is top 20%).
The percentage of students achieving proficiency in math is 63% (which is higher than the California state average of 34%). The percentage of students achieving proficiency in reading/language arts is 89% (which is higher than the California state average of 47%).
The student-teacher ratio of 20:1 is lower than the California state level of 21:1.
Minority enrollment is 69%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is lower than the California state average of 80% (majority Hispanic).

School Notes

  • Through a highly rigorous college preparatory curriculum, the Girls Academic Leadership Academy: Dr. Michelle King School for STEM(GALA) provides girls with a clear pathway to college in the fields of science, technology, engineering and math (STEM). As of its 9th year, GALA has a 100% graduation rate and girls graduate from GALA with a strong, confident, and independent voice, with collaborative and compassionate leadership skills, and with a sense of self and community.
